摘要
The electric field induced ferroelectric transition was studied by heat capacity measurements in relaxor Pb(Mg1/3Nb2/3)O-3 (PMN) single crystal oriented in [110] direction. The modified relaxation measurements allow us to study the thermal response of sample at glassy to ferroelectric transition at isothermal condition. The thermal response of sample show a temperature anomaly at field induced transition as a consequence of the released latent heat.
